N-Park (Taman Utara) in Timur Laut, Penang recorded 7 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M310K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M443.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M310K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M225K to RM395K, and a typical market range of RM234K to RM386K.

Most transactions involved condominium/apartment, with moderate diversity in property types available.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M443, though individual units vary from RM346 to RM540 in the core range. The broader market spans RM335.13 to RM550.88, indicating diverse property characteristics. The spread of RM215.75 (IQR) and deviation of RM97 (MAD) suggest moderate price variations reflecting different property features.
